Jarvis Landry supports community
CONVENT – NFL Superstar Jarvis Landry of the Cleveland Browns gave back to his hometown of Convent over the weekend with a backpack giveaway for 500 underprivileged children of the St. James Parish area.
Organizers said the inaugural Jarvis Landry Back to School Drive helped students prepare for the upcoming school year while encouraging positivity and excitement despite the abnormal challenges facing education systems amidst COVID-19.
Backpacks were pre-packaged with school supplies, hygiene items and some of Landry’s favorite swag and products. The event was held Saturday at the Convent Senior Center with social distancing and COVID-19 safety guidelines in place. Families remained in their vehicles while entering and exiting the supply line.
